Single trocar skin puncture laparoscopic orchidopexy

Summary
This study shows that pediatric laparoscopic orchidopexy without instrument trocars is safe and effective for treating undescended testes. The modified technique achieved a 96% success rate with no intraoperative complications.
Area of Science:
- Pediatric Surgery
- Minimally Invasive Surgery
- Urology
Background:
- Undescended testes (cryptorchidism) are common in pediatric patients.
- Standard laparoscopic orchidopexy often utilizes multiple instrument trocars.
- A modified technique avoiding instrument trocars may offer advantages.
Purpose of the Study:
- To evaluate the outcomes of a modified pediatric laparoscopic orchidopexy technique.
- To assess the safety and efficacy of performing orchidopexy without instrument trocars.
Main Methods:
- Retrospective cohort study of pediatric laparoscopic orchidopexy performed without instrument trocars.
- Review of patient demographics, surgical technique, complications, and clinical outcomes.
- Use of a single trocar for insufflation and laparoscope, with 3-mm instrumentation introduced via skin punctures.
Main Results:
- 22 patients (27 testes) underwent the modified procedure.
- No intraoperative complications were observed.
- A 96% success rate was achieved, with one case of testicular atrophy.
Conclusions:
- Pediatric laparoscopic orchidopexy using skin punctures without trocars is a safe and effective modification.
- Further research is needed to compare this technique with standard methods regarding morbidity, cosmesis, and cost.
